Transaction c639a1f130f6b213e78b117712aafb0ef70c17f668d7c7edbc86df22c0652805
1 Input
1 Output
-
c639a1f130f6b213e78b117712aafb0ef70c17f668d7c7edbc86df22c0652805:0
- value
- 269390
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c65051da3528e32260a15e3dd92fcb76a95233 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18TPJcufyQMfYEvykoJQRzM3aXurwPJbFr